just installed McCulloch 3000k HID for fogs last week. very bright and yellow, lights up about 20ft out from each side of the car . first few pics show when i had the Hoen Endurance fog bulbs. although nowhere close to as bright as HID, what i liked about the Hoen bulbs is that these look very yellow from all angles, whereas the 3000k HID actually look white (unless you look straight at it then it's blindingly yellow) but its output on the pavement as you can see is yellow.
